Description
Understand the intricacies of the ever-popular S corporation form of doing business and consider the tax effect that various types of S corporation distributions will have on the corporation's shareholders. Updated for the latest guidance on recently enacted tax legislation, this course examines planning and reporting successful complex S corporation transactions. The uses of Qualified Subchapter S Subsidiaries are also explored to help you minimize your client's tax bill with winning strategies related to this type of entity.
Highlights
Objectives
- Interpret the rules relating to the adjustment of basis in stock by S corporation shareholders.
- Calculate gain and loss on the distribution of property.
- Identify the rules concerning fringe benefits received by S corporation shareholder-employees.
- Apply the corporate reorganization rules to S corporations.
- Calculate the tax effect of a redemption of S corporation stock.
- Apply the rules relating to Qualified Subchapter S subsidiaries.
